Hold Up....Stop
Do you fail to speak up when you’re treated badly? Do you say yes when you really want to say no? Do you feel you make too many sacrifices for others at your own expense? Has past experiences in your life caused you to be distrustful of people or are you a people pleaser?
Having boundaries in your life is very important, because it teaches people how to treat you.
Today’s conversation is with another good friend of mine, Ms. Nicole J., and we are going to explore:
- What boundaries are and why they are important
- Our own definitions our boundaries and the experiences that caused us to create our boundaries
- The different types of personal boundaries
- How to create and stick to the boundaries you create
